Cinemavixion Review

Clive Fleury's 1995 thriller, "Tunnel Vision," plunges viewers into the murky depths of a series of art-world murders that escalate into a dangerous game of cat and mouse. The film masterfully weaves a narrative where the pursuit of a serial killer becomes an increasingly perilous undertaking for the investigating inspectors. Patsy Kensit and Robert Reynolds anchor the film with compelling performances, navigating a plot that skillfully blends elements of crime, mystery, and psychological suspense. Fleury's direction creates a palpable sense of dread, drawing audiences into the shadowy underbelly of the art and fetish club scene. While the film may not have garnered widespread critical acclaim, its atmospheric tension and intricate plot make it a noteworthy entry for fans of gritty thrillers seeking a suspenseful descent into darkness.
